Angelica Bengtsson

Angelica Therese Bengtsson is a Swedish track and field athlete who specialises in pole vaults. She was the first athlete to be the winner of the pole vault during the Summer Youth Olympics 2010 in Singapore. Bengtsson is a gold medalist at the World Youth Championships 2009 in Athletics in addition to the World Junior Championships 2010 in Athletics.
